Employment Verification, I-9, and No-Match Letters:  Facts and Myth

Employers are confused and concerned about employment verification, especially whether I-9 forms or other rules have changed under the current federal administration.  These concerns grew with many employers’ receipt of new Social Security Number “no-match” letters – something that had not been seen in years.  With these issues, and recent state laws limiting employers’ ability to take action, businesses can feel caught between a rock and a hard place.

This presentation addresses current employment verification forms and requirements, weaknesses in the E-Verify system, competing expectations (and rules) in different state and federal agencies, and best practices for handling both onboarding paperwork and the dreaded new “no-match” letter.  We will also discuss issues faced by specific local industries and local employers.   There will be time to discuss these issues as well.
